The VDRS05A020TSE belongs to the category of Voltage Dependent Resistors (VDRs).
It is used as a protective component in electronic circuits to suppress voltage surges and transient overvoltage conditions.
The VDRS05A020TSE typically has two leads with no specific pin configuration as it is a passive component.
The VDRS05A020TSE operates based on the principle of nonlinear resistance, where its resistance decreases as the voltage across it increases. When a voltage surge occurs, the VDR conducts, diverting the excess energy away from the protected circuit.
The VDRS05A020TSE is commonly used in: - Power supplies - Telecommunication equipment - Industrial control systems - Consumer electronics
